    Nebraskans like fellows who have distinguished military records, especially the kind that involve daring deeds worthy of an action figure. The Medal of Honor for service as one of the Navy’s vaunted SEAL commandos never did Bob Kerrey any harm in his successful campaigns for governor and the U.S. Senate. Shane Osborn, the political novice who drew international attention as a Navy pilot whose plane was forced down on Chinese territory, no doubt benefited from his experience Tuesday. Osborn defeated incumbent State Treasurer Ron Ross in the Republican primary. Osborn rolled up 63 percent of votes cast; Ross had 37...

    LINCOLN, Neb. - Former Navy pilot Shane Osborn, who became a national hero in 2001 when he guided a damaged surveillance plane to a safe landing on a Chinese island, said Wednesday he will seek the Republican nomination for Nebraska state treasurer. Osborn had been considering a run for the U.S. Senate but said his wife and two young children weighed on his decision to seek a state office instead.
